How Flood Cleanup Services Actually Work

Dealing with flood damage requires a systematic approach, not just mopping up visible water. A proper process ensures that all moisture is removed, surfaces are cleaned and disinfected, and your home is returned to a safe, dry state. Skipping steps or using inadequate equipment can lead to lingering dampness, persistent odors, and the development of unhealthy mold colonies. We’ve developed a reliable method to tackle these issues head-on, focusing on speed and thoroughness.

1. Emergency Water Extraction

This is where we begin, as soon as we arrive. Our team uses powerful truck-mounted or portable extraction units to remove standing water from your floors and carpets. We aim to remove the bulk of the water as quickly as possible, often completing this step within the first few hours.

2. Structural Drying

Once the standing water is gone, the real drying begins. We strategically place indust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ers throughout your property. These machines work tirelessly to pull moisture out of the air and building materials. This phase can take several days, depending on the extent of the saturation.

3. Moisture Monitoring

Throughout the drying process, we use specialized meters to measure the moisture content in your walls, floors, and even inside cabinets. This ensures that we’re not just drying the surface but getting to the hidden moisture. We continue monitoring until materials reach safe, dry standards.

4. Cleaning and Sanitizing

Water, especially from external sources, can carry contaminants. We thoroughly clean and sanitize all affected surfaces, including carpets, upholstery, and structural elements. This step is vital for preventing mold and bacteria growth and ensuring a healthy living environment.

5. Deodorizing

Lingering musty odors are a common problem after flooding. We use professional-grade deodorizing equipment and treatments to neutralize odors at their source, not just mask them. Our goal is to leave your home smelling fresh and clean, making it feel like it was never flooded.

Warning Signs You Need Flood Cleanup Services

Sometimes flood damage isn’t obvious. Recognizing the subtle signs early can save you significant trouble and expense down the road. Ignoring these indicators can lead to more extensive repairs and potential health hazards. We’ve seen it all around your neighborhood, and knowing what to look for is your first line of defense.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p or musty smell, especially in basements or lower levels,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This smell often signals the beginning of mold growth, which thrives in damp environments. You can’t just open windows to fix this hidden problem.

Visible Mold or Mildew

Any sign of mold or mildew, even small patches, means there’s been a moisture issue. Mold can spread rapidly, and its spores can affect indoor air quality. It’s important to address the source of the moisture and professionally remove the mold.

Warped or Stained Walls and Ceilings

Bubbling paint, peeling wallpaper, or visible stains on your walls or ceiling indicate that water has saturated the materials behind them. This damage can weaken structural integrity over time. These are clear signs of water intrusion.

Soft or Spongy Flooring

If your carpet feels unusually soft, squishy, or detached from the subfloor, it’s likely saturated. Even if the surface looks dry, the padding and subfloor beneath could be holding significant moisture. This requires immediate attention to prevent further damage.

Doors or Windows That Stick

Water can cause wood to swell, making doors and windows difficult to open or close. If you notice changes in how your doors and windows operate, it could be a sign of moisture in the framing. This indicates a deeper moisture issue.

Unexplained Damp Spots

Any unexplained damp or wet spots on floors, walls, or ceilings should not be ignored. These could be the result of a slow leak or a past flooding event that wasn’t fully addressed. They are often the first sign of a developing problem.

Flood Cleanup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
A few inches of clean water from a burst pipe in a small, isolated room. Yes, with caution. Maybe. If you have the right equipment and time, you might manage it, but professional drying is still recommended.
Standing water from a sewage backup. Absolutely Not. Yes. Sewage contains dangerous pathogens and requires specialized containment and disinfection.
Water damage affecting multiple rooms or floors. No. Yes. The sheer volume of water and potential for hidden moisture is beyond typical DIY capabilities.
Water that has soaked into drywall, insulation, or subflooring. No. Yes. These materials absorb water deeply and require specialized drying equipment to prevent mold and structural damage.
Any flood event where the water source is unclear or potentially contaminated. No. Yes. Safety is paramount; professional assessment and containment are needed for potentially hazardous water.
You notice musty odors or visible mold growth after water damage. No. Yes. Mold remediation requires specific knowledge, equipment, and safety protocols to ensure complete removal.

While minor leaks might be manageable for a DIYer, significant flooding or contaminated water situations demand professional intervention. Common Questions About Flood Cleanup Services

What should I do immediately after a flood?

Your first priority is safety. If the water is from an unknown source or there are electrical hazards, evacuate the area. If it’s safe, try to stop the water source if possible. Document the damage with photos or videos for insurance. Then, call us immediately; rapid response is critical for minimizing damage and starting the cleanup process effectively.

How long does flood cleanup take?

The timeline varies greatly depending on the severity of the flood. Water extraction might take a few hours to a day. However, the structural drying process can take anywhere from three days to two weeks or longer, depending on how deeply the water has penetrated. We monitor moisture levels closely to ensure complete dryness before finishing.

Will my insurance cover flood cleanup?

Many standard homeowner’s insurance policies cover damage from sudden, accidental internal water sources like burst pipes. However, damage from external flooding (like heavy rain or overflowing rivers) often requires a separate flood insurance policy.
